
Uniion Downed by Sounders FC, 3-2
Published on April 30, 2024 under Major League Soccer (MLS)
Philadelphia Union News Release
CHESTER, Pa. - The Philadelphia Union faced off against Seattle Sounders FC on Tuesday night at Subaru Park, falling 3-2. Raul Ruidiaz opened up the scoring for Seattle in the 13th minute. Seattle extended their lead in the 22nd minute when Obed Vargas found the back of the net. In the 37th minute, Ruidiaz converted a penalty kick for Seattle. The Union responded in the 55th minute with a goal by Homegrown midfielder Jack McGlynn. In the 57th minute, midfielder Daniel Gazdag scored his sixth MLS goal of the season. With the goal, Gazdag is now the Union's all-time leading scorer in all competitions, passing club legend Sébastien Le Toux.
The Union travel to Audi Field to take on D.C. United on Saturday, May 4th (7:30 p.m. ET/ Apple TV).
